Bhubaneswar: A case of allegedly pushing a woman policeman by a BJP leader has come to light in Odisha. Leader of Opposition Jainarayan Mishra on Wednesday courted controversy by allegedly pushing a woman police officer during a BJP protest in Sambalpur.
Mishra, the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) MLA from Sambalpur, however, rejected the allegation. On the contrary, he accused Anita Pradhan, in-charge of Dhanupali police station, of manhandling her. Both have filed a police complaint against each other.
BJD MP and Ollywood actor Anubhav Mohanty was “shocked” after seeing the video of the incident. “I have always stood for equality and this undoubtedly doesn’t define equality at all,” he tweeted.

The incident took place during a BJP protest in front of the District Collector’s office in Sambalpur. The party is conducting a state-wide agitation over the ‘deteriorating’ law and order situation, under which the protest was organized. Pradhan claimed that he and Mishra had a face-off when BJP workers were trying to enter the campus, after which Mishra asked who he was.
Pradhan said, “When I revealed my identity, he accused me of taking bribe and called me a dacoit. When I asked why he was making such allegations, he pushed me.” However, Mishra rejected the allegation, saying that he had come forward after hearing that the police were ‘harassing’ women activists.
He said, “But the police officer (principal) told me that I am speaking a lot against the police and pushed me. But I did not push him. Since, allegations have been leveled against the police, they hatched a conspiracy… I don’t even know them.”
